FISH CREEK — After 18 years in downtown Fish Creek, The Whistling Swan and Inn has announced they have sold to new owners.

The inn will remain open this winter and after a brief respite, the restaurant will reopen under the same name in Spring of 2022, according to a post on the businesses Facebook page.

The new owners are expected to honor current gift certificates, according to the post.

Owners Bill and Michelle Tressler thanked General Manager Scott Zimmerman and Executive Chef Adam Schierl for their work over the years.

They also thanked the many patrons who supported the inn and restaurant over the years.

“Thank you to all the amazing staff members who worked for us throughout the past 18 seasons,” The Tressler’s wrote. “You all have enriched our lives in so many ways. And finally thank you to all of the patrons who graced us with your presence.”

They said they remain confident the new owner will ensure it’s bright future.
